Price
One of the first things that we look at when we see a new product on the market is how much it costs. Usually, we aren’t going to take a leap of faith that a product will be good without either having a sample or having it be at least cost-effective.
I’m not going to sugarcoat it, Surreal isn’t cheap when you compare it to other cereals on the market, but that is because it isn’t like those. The best way to look at it to compare it to a protein shake or a protein bar. Once you do that, you will see that it is actually quite cost-effective.
8 box bundle (what I did), this works out at £33.60 (cheaper if you use my code), which is £4.20 per box.
Don’t worry, I was a bit shocked at that price too, but when you work out that you have 6 servings per box (40g servings), it actually works out at £0.70 per serving!
Is it a subscription?
Yes. That was the main thing that put me off this company. Basically, when you order on their website, you are entering a subscription service. I have had issues with these types of companies before, because I didn’t want to be tied down or have to speak to someone on the phone just to cancel… But let me just take a minute to really highlight how easy it was to cancel… You log into your account and click the ‘Cancel Subscription’ button… That’s it. No talking to anyone, no pressure, no harassment… Easy as pie!
If you just want to try it out and get the 4-box bundle, it will cost £1.00 per serving (£6 per box, £24 total)

The Taste Test
Now to get stuck into the good part of this page… tasting them all! Once again, taste is subjective, so I’m going to be completely honest about the flavours and what other brands they taste like, just to give you a better picture of what to expect.
Flavour | Rating |
Cinnamon | 10/10 |
Cookies & Cream | 10/10 |
Caramelised Biscuit | 10/10 |
Cocoa | 9/10 |
Blueberry Muffin | 8/10 |
Choc Hazelnut | 7/10 |
Frosted | 6/10 |
Honey Crunch | 6/10 |
Blueberry Muffin – 8/10

I’m not usually a massive fan of the fruity flavours in a cereal, but this one was great. This has an American vibe to it, so if you are a fan of USA flavours, then you are in for a winner. The cereal is covered in a really nice, sweet coating too. Really pleasantly surprised!
Does it taste like any other cereal? -This reminds me of the Boo-berry cereal I had imported from America a few years ago. Nothing that I think I can compare it to in the UK though.
Honey Crunch – 6/10

I feel bad for scoring this one so low, but there is a reason. It’s pretty bland. Some people might like the subtle flavours in their cereal, but I was hoping for something like Honey Nut Loops. Nothing against it, it wasn’t terrible, but nothing exciting!
Does it taste like any other cereal? – Not really. I can’t think of any cereal that this reminds me of.
Cocoa – 9/10

So, i was probably expecting this one to be closer to Coco Pops in flavour than what it is, but that’s not a bad thing. The Cocoa flavour is really chocolatey and is actually really close to the biscuit part of an Oreo! I wasn’t expecting that.
Does it taste like any other cereal? – I would say that this is a mix between an Oreo biscuit and Wheetos.
Frosted – 6/10

For some reason, i was expecting these to be flakes… It’s funny how long term marketing of Frosties can manipulate your brain like that! They aren’t flakes, they are the same shape as the rest, but the flavour is very close to Golden Nuggets than Frosties. That’s unfortunate for me though, because i’m not a massive fan of that flavour (I ate them too much as a child and put myself off them)
Does it taste like any other cereal? – Yes, it is very, very close to Golden Nuggets!
Cinnamon – 10/10

I was nervous about this one. I loved the Cinnamon Grahams cereal that was out when i was young, but never got to have it that much because nobody else in the family liked them. There was a possibility that this one could be too strong a flavour, but my fears were not needed… They knocked it out the park with this one!
The cinnamon flavour is just right, and so is the sweetness. Out of all of the flavours, this is my favourite!
Does it taste like any other cereal? -Closest would be Curiously Cinnamon cereal.
Cookies & Cream – 10/10

This one is another ‘obvious’ one… It’s Oreo flavour! This flavour tastes very similar to the cocoa flavour, but with vanilla cereal added to it. Although that doesn’t sound like it would make that much of a difference… It does. 10/10!
Does it taste like any other cereal? – Yes, it’s close to the Oreo cereal and name-brand Cookies & Cream.
Caramelised Biscuit – 10/10

Yes, this is exactly what you think it is… Biscoff! The taste is fantastic and I would 100% buy this flavour again. If you are a fan of Biscoff then you need to try this cereal out. It’s not too strong a flavour that it is offputting, it’s just right.
Does it taste like any other cereal? – There is a cereal in Aldi that is caramelised biscuit too. This is the closest to it!
Choc Hazelnut – 7/10

This was the first flavour that I tried from the box. Although the box hints that this is a Nutella flavour, I didn’t really get that from it. It was chocolatey and maybe a hint of hazelnut, but that wasn’t an obvious one for me. It is sweet, but not too sweet.
Does it taste like any other cereal? – I’m not sure if this actually tastes anything like another cereal out there. None that I can think of, at least!
How Effective is it?
This is the part that I was really curious about. I’m a glutton when it comes to cereal and it never seems to fill me up. If i’m honest, i was expecting the exact same experience here, but that’s not the case.
Although 40g for a serving doesn’t sound a lot, it really did fill me up. Actually, i tried to do a few reviews in the one sitting, but after my first bowl… I had to wait until dinner time!

There are a lot of different flavours, but they all have the same shape and texture. They are crunchy hoops (but each bite is substantial). The extra flavour comes from the sweet coating around the cereal. Hopefully, this page will help you figure out what each flavour tastes like!
